Mam za zadanie zrobić program, który będzie wyszukiwał wzorce w tekście. Tekst może mieć do 100mb.
Tekst mam przechowywać w trie.
Jak zbudować takie drzewo? Może to być na zasadzie, że w każdym wierszu jest cały alfabet, a do każdej litery z tego wiersza odchodzi w dół kolejny wiersz, z literami alfabetu?
Gdy już takie drzewo by było, to można by zacząć wpisywanie słów z tesktu do tego drzewa, na zasadzie, że gdy przechodzimy po drzewie, do zmieniamy stan danej litery na 1, bo na początku by wszystkie miały zero. Gdy skończyło by się zmianę stanu i rozpoczęcie wyszukiwania, to wyszukiwało się tylko po węzłach ze stanem 1.
W ogóle to mój pierwszy kontakt z drzewami i chcę pierw wyobrazić sobie jakby to miało działać.

Mój tok myślenia dla alfabetu a-f
[code]http://zapodaj.net/af39c66e28df.png.html[/code]